IMPHAL, Jan. 2 -- The year 2009 which came to an end on Thursday will be remembered in Manipur's history as one of the bloodiest years in the recent past as it was marked by kidnappings, murders, encounters and even 'fake' encounter killings, all of which sparked off a series of public agitations throwing the State machinery and normal life out of gear.
The State's most infamous encounters of the year took place on July 23 at the busy Bir Tikendrajit Road in the heart of Imphal town. In the incident police commandos shot dead former insurgent Ch Sanjit in an alleged encounter, which was later on claimed by family and the public as a 'fake encounter' following the publication of a number of photographs of the incident by New Delhi based newsmagazine Tehelka.
Thokchom Rabina, a young pregnant housewife was also killed in the incident besides injuring five others,...
